Giving the gift of life

Big Bear Grizzly-Big Bear Valley News | Ron Eland
In 1997, longtime Big Bear residents Dan and Shirley Mason experienced a parent’s worst nightmare—the loss of a child.

But now, 15 years later, the family continues to honor the life of their daughter Nicole as well as the lives she helped save through the donation of her organs.

On April 28, the Masons were joined by nearly 20 family members and friends at the 10th Annual Donate Life Run/Walk, which was held in Fullerton. It featured more than 11,000 participants, making it the largest event of its kind in the nation.

The Masons, who receive team donations and sponsorships from Big Bear businesses and individuals, changed their name this year from Heart and Soul to Team Nikki. It was the seventh time the family participated in the event. What made it even more special was that they were chosen to be one of 10 families to release baskets of doves during the opening ceremonies.

“We felt honored, not just for our family but Nicole as well,” Dan Mason said before the event. “We want to keep her memory alive, and now, thousands of people will know about her and why we’re there each year.”
